Micro-surface texturing design is becoming an important part of surface engineering since engineering practices and analyses have indicated that surface textures may significantly affect the tribological performance of contact interfaces. An analytical model has been developed to predict the stress-induced birefringence for both circular and square windows. Our main result is that circular windows lead to minimum birefringence because of their symmetric geometry.
Laser performances for typical Yb-doped laser material of Yb:YAG is presented, especially for pulsed energy-storage operation mode. Based on criterion of amplified spontaneous emission (ASE), we present the optimum gain medium parameters for a 100 J-class diode-pumped solid-state laser based on Yb:YAG material.
We have developed the prototype facility of Shenguang III for the laser driven inertia confined fusion. The characteristics and recent progress of the facility was demonstrated.
